IMHE Coronavirus Model Predicted 121,000 Americans Hospitalized by Yesterday; Actual Number?... 31,142
GP ^ | April 2, 2020 | By Cristina Laila

Posted on 04/02/2020 1:26:40 PM PDT by Hojczyk

The IMHE model is using New York and New Jersey data and applying it to the rest of the US.

It predicted that over 121,000 Americans would be hospitalized yesterday (Wednesday) over the Coronavirus, Sean Davis of The Federalist said.

The actual number? 31,142.

For example, the IMHE model predicted 1,716 people in Texas would be hospitalized yesterday from the Coronavirus, but the actual number of Texans hospitalized is 196.

In Georgia, the IMHE model predicted that as of yesterday, 2,777 people would have been hospitalized due to the Coronavirus.

The actual number of people hospitalized in Georgia? 952.

In Tennessee, the IMHE model predicted that 2,214 people in Tennessee would have been hospitalized by yesterday due to the Coronavirus.

The actual number? 200.
